How did Odfjell reshape chemical shipping?
Founded in Bergen in 1914, Odfjell pioneered the modern chemical tanker in 1960 with the Lind, introducing stainless steel tanks that enabled contamination-free carriage of multiple liquids. The firm now operates about 70 vessels and global tank terminals, serving the high-specification chemical market.
Odfjell evolved from general cargo into a specialized leader through strategic innovation and fleet specialization, growing into a listed multi-billion NOK enterprise with extensive global infrastructure.

What is the Odfjell Founding Story?
Odfjell was founded on April 15, 1914, in Bergen, Norway, by brothers Abraham and Fredrik Odfjell, drawing on a family maritime tradition to enter coastal and European trades with a small steamship fleet. Early focus on shipbroking and disciplined cargo handling set the stage for the company's later specialization in chemical tankers.
The Odfjell company timeline begins in 1914 when local capital and maritime expertise enabled resilient operations despite World War I disruptions.
- Founded on April 15, 1914 in Bergen by Abraham and Fredrik Odfjell
- Initial business: shipbroking and management of general cargo steamships for European coastal trades
- Bootstrapped via family funds and Bergen investors following Norwegian community-backed shipping models
- Early resilience during World War I established reputation for safety and reliability
Founders of Odfjell shipping company leveraged technical expertise and networks to identify a niche for transporting non-standardized and hazardous cargoes, a strategic pivot that influenced the evolution of Odfjell's fleet over the years.

What Drove the Early Growth of Odfjell ?
Following World War II, Odfjell accelerated modernization and strategic expansion, pivoting into petrochemical shipping and stainless-steel tank technology to serve growing global plastics and synthetic-materials demand.
In the late 1950s–1960s Odfjell shifted its fleet focus toward petrochemical cargoes, investing in stainless-steel tanks to carry corrosive chemicals safely and reliably.
In 1960 the delivery of the Lind proved stainless-steel tanks could transport aggressive petrochemicals, marking a key milestone in the Odfjell history and chemical tanker evolution.
Throughout the 1960s–1970s Odfjell established offices and operations in the United States and Asia to capture rising demand for plastics feedstocks and synthetic materials.
In 1980 Odfjell merged with Westfal-Larsen to form Odfjell Westfal-Larsen (OWL), briefly becoming the world’s largest chemical tanker operator; in 1986 Odfjell listed on the Oslo Stock Exchange to fund a large fleet renewal and vertical expansion into tank terminals.
Terminal investments in Houston, Rotterdam and Singapore integrated shipping and storage, diversifying revenues and enabling end-to-end logistics; by the late 1980s Odfjell had transitioned from a family-run line to a professionally managed global logistics group with significant fleet renewal financed via public capital markets. What are the key Milestones in Odfjell history?
Odfjell history shows a sequence of industry-first innovations, major legal and market challenges, and recent decarbonization milestones that reshaped its corporate governance and operational model.
| Year | Milestone |
|---|---|
| 1914 | Company founded, beginning of Odfjell company timeline in chemical and parcel tanker shipping. |
| 1960s-1970s | Pioneered the parcel tanker concept enabling simultaneous carriage of dozens of different liquid products. |
| Early 2000s | Secured multiple patents for tank cleaning and cargo handling technologies that became industry benchmarks. |
| 2000s | Faced US price-fixing investigation resulting in fines and corporate governance restructuring. |
| 2008 | Global financial crisis forced fleet optimization and financial deleveraging across the company profile. |
| 2020 | Pandemic-induced supply chain disruptions prompted strategic pivots toward resilience and ESG reporting. |
| 2024 | Installed suction sails and advanced weather routing software across parts of the fleet, cutting carbon intensity sharply versus 2008 baseline. |
| 2025 | Fleet-wide adoption of suction sails and routing yielded reported carbon intensity reduction exceeding 50% vs 2008; awarded for environmental stewardship. |
Odfjell's innovations include the parcel tanker design and patented tank-cleaning systems that improved safety and turnaround times. Recent advances—suction sails and sophisticated weather routing—reduced fuel consumption and CO2 intensity materially.

Challenges included a high-profile US price-fixing investigation in the early 2000s that led to fines and governance overhaul. Market shocks in 2008 and 2020 forced debt reduction, fleet optimization, and accelerated digitalization.
Post-investigation governance changes increased transparency, strengthened compliance programs, and restructured reporting lines.
2008 and 2020 shocks prompted asset sales and refinancing to reduce leverage and preserve liquidity.
Pandemic-era port congestion and crew-change issues required operational flexibility and contingency planning.
Rising environmental regulation accelerated investments in low-carbon technologies and reporting systems.
Retrofitting and new technology adoption required capital expenditure and careful commercial planning to protect margins.
Investment in analytics and transparency improved decision-making and risk management across operations.

What is the Timeline of Key Events for Odfjell ?
Timeline and Future Outlook: a concise timeline of Odfjell company history and milestones from its 1914 founding to climate targets, followed by near-term financials, fleet and sustainability outlook through 2030–2050.
| Year | Key Event |
|---|---|
| 1914 | Abraham and Fredrik Odfjell found the company in Bergen, Norway, marking the origin of Odfjell history. |
| 1960 | Launch of the Lind, the world’s first specialized chemical tanker, shaping the evolution of Odfjell's fleet. |
| 1980 | Formation of the Odfjell Westfal-Larsen (OWL) joint venture to expand chemical tanker operations. |
| 1986 | Odfjell SE is listed on the Oslo Stock Exchange, increasing access to capital for growth. |
| 1990 | Significant expansion into the US Gulf Coast terminal market, strengthening the company's terminal network. |
| 2000 | Acquisition of Seachem, significantly expanding fleet size and marking a major acquisition in company history. |
| 2012 | Launch of a major fleet renewal program focused on eco-friendly designs and higher-spec chemical tankers. |
| 2017 | Implementation of the 'Odfjell Compass' strategic management framework to align global operations. |
| 2021 | Achieved a 30 percent reduction in carbon intensity three years ahead of schedule versus baseline. |
| 2024 | Reported a record net profit of $203.3 million for the fiscal year, driven by high freight rates. |
| 2025 | Completed the first full year operating wind-assisted propulsion on major routes to cut fuel use. |
| 2026 | Planned expansion of the terminal network in high-growth Middle Eastern markets to boost storage capacity. |
| 2030 | Target to reduce carbon intensity by 50 percent compared to 2008 levels as part of sustainability goals. |
| 2050 | Committed goal to operate a climate-neutral fleet in line with long-term decarbonization objectives. |
Analysts project continued revenue growth with estimated annual revenues exceeding $1.3 billion as fleet utilization and terminal storage expand.
Odfjell focuses on high-specification chemical tankers, wind-assisted propulsion and digitalized operations to improve efficiency and lower emissions.
Planned Middle Eastern terminal growth in 2026 targets increased storage capacity to serve complex global chemical trade routes.
Targets include 50 percent carbon intensity cut by 2030 and climate-neutral operations by 2050, with alternative fuels like ammonia and methanol under evaluation.
